The former Governor of Oyo State, Chief Rashidi Ladoja, has dragged the Olubadan of Ibadan, Oba Lekan Balogun and Governor Seyi Makinde over the chieftaincy review.

Ladoja, who is the Otun Olubadan of Ibadan, also dragged the ten newly elevated beaded crown-wearing Kings before the Oyo State High Court.

Recall that Makinde, on June 22, approved the elevation following the recommendation of Olubadan of Ibadanland, Oba Lekan Balogun, who is the prescribed and consenting authority.

Following the approval, the governor last Friday presented the Staff of Office to the new Obas, while Ladoja, who had earlier rejected the elevation  was conspicuously absent at the ceremony.

The new Obas are Owolabi Olakulehin; Tajudeen Ajibola; Eddy Oyewole; Lateef Adebimpe; Biodun Kola-Daisi; Kola Adegbola; Hamidu Ajibade; Olubunmi Isioye; Bayo Akande and Abiodun Azeez.
